Abstract

To rationally utilize the energy and reduce the energy consumption and environmental pollution as much as possible while meeting the power demands, the mathematical planning method is used to construct an integrated energy planning mathematical (EPM) model of natural gas-electricity coupling, thereby achieving the optimal planning of energy. The research results show that the integrated energy planning model constructed by mathematical planning method has excellent adaptability, which can meet the needs of energy conservation and environmental protection. Therefore, the construction of an integrated EPM of dynamic natural gas-electricity coupling is of practical significance for the rational utilization of energy resources and the protection of the environment.
